Cost of living in Colombia
Summary of cost of living in Colombia
- Family of four estimated monthly costs: COL$8,656,600
- Single person estimated monthly costs: COL$3,998,941
- Colombia is the 2nd cheapest country in Latin America (15 out of 16)
- Cost of living in Colombia is cheaper than in 90% of countries in the World (62 out of 69)

What is the Cost of Living Index? To calculate each city's Price Index value, we start by assigning a value of 100 to a
central reference city (that happens to be Prague).
Once the reference point has been established, the Price Index value of every other city in the
database is calculated by comparing their cost of living to the cost of living in Prague.
Therefore, if a city has a Price Index of 134, that means that living there is 34% more expensive than living in Prague.
Cost of Living Ranking in Colombia
(top cities by data quality)
Ranking | City | Price Index * |
---|---|---|
1st | Bogotá | 66 |
2nd | Medellín | 64 |
3rd | Barranquilla | 61 |
4th | Santiago de Cali | 56 |
